Essays with heart submitted by gpapp on July 26, 2022, 4:46pm The morning after I finished this book, I told a friend how the first essay starts, and she said, "Oh, so a cheerful read...." No, I can't say it's cheerful. But I've never been much for cheerful. This book is beautiful, instead. It sits right at the intersection of love and grief, which as I get older I realize are really two sides of the same coin. These are essays for grownups, and I loved them.
